Construction Company Vinh Thuan recently spent 238 million VND to buy books at Nguyen Hue Bookstore in September. The book invoice is 8.5 meters long with 934 book titles.

In Ho Chi Minh City, Nguyen Hue Bookstore recently welcomed a customer who spent generously to buy books for her family bookshelf as well as the company bookshelf.
A representative of FAHASA stated that on the afternoon of September 7, a female customer visited Nguyen Hue Bookstore and purchased 41 million VND worth of book titles for her personal home bookshelf.
On this occasion, FAHASA staff introduced the display image of a bookshelf from a business customer who had previously spent more than 200 million VND on books for the company’s bookshelf, with FAHASA supporting the direct setup at that company. The female customer felt the service was outstanding, the staff were friendly, and suggested to her company, Construction Company Vinh Thuan, to build a company bookshelf.
The invoice for the books purchased for the company was valued at more than 238 million VND, measuring 8.5 meters in length, and included 934 book titles. Of this amount, approximately 120 million VND was spent on foreign books in various fields, including fashion, architecture, art, classic literature, and psychology/self-help books. Additionally, 118 million VND was allocated for Vietnamese books, encompassing limited editions, history, politics, translated literature, economics, and other genres.
On September 11, FAHASA staff completed the display of the bookshelf for Construction Company Vinh Thuan.

“FAHASA always fully supports businesses that need to set up company bookshelves. We are very happy to be chosen and trusted by businesses to do this work,” said a FAHASA representative.
This is not the first time FAHASA has had customers making such large purchases for individuals or organizations. On August 20, a customer purchased 56 million VND worth of books, including various school supplies for the upcoming school year. According to bookstore representatives, summer (around May to early September) is the peak season for book purchases during the year.
